In Argentina, divorce was legalized solely in 1987, and the legalization was the outcome of a battle between completely different governments and conservative groups, mostly linked to the Catholic Church, that lasted an entire century. In 1987, President Raúl Alfonsín was successful in passing the divorce regulation, following a ruling of the Supreme Court. The new regulation additionally provided for gender equality between the spouse and husband.

Women in Argentina can call a hundred and forty four to report violence and to access counselling and support. The hotline was applied in liaison with national, provincial and municipal organizations, as nicely as with civil society organizations.
